Aam Aadmi Party organizes Grand Tricolor Yatra

By 121 News
Chandigarh, August 14, 2022:-On the eve of Independence Day, to commemorate 75 years of independence of the country, Aam Aadmi Party Chandigarh had organised a grand tricolor yatra in the city today.
It was led by Aam Aadmi Party's co-in-charge and former Mayor of Chandigarh, Pradeep Chhabra and the party's local unit president Prem Garg. In this program, all the councilors of Aam Aadmi Party Chandigarh, all the office bearers and workers of the party, besides local people participated in large numbers and raised slogans of Vande Mataram and Bharat Mata ki Jai. AAP's tricolor journey started from Aroma Hotel in Sector-22 and ended at Kiran Cinema.
